This paper presents the design of an ASIC intended for optimal edge detection of blurred and noisy 2-D images. The chip has a parallel and pipelined architecture which processes any second order recursive filters. The archiiecture can be extended to process third order recursive fillers also.

The biometric system is based on human's behavioral and physical characteristics. Among all of these, iris has unique structure, higher accuracy and it can remain stable over a person's life.
